OIL suffers 500 MT oil, 0.46 mmscmd gas loss post Assam incident

Guwahati: OIL India Limited (OIL) due to on-going agitation following the inferno in the oilwell in Baghjan is witnessed production loss of 500 metric tones (MT) of crude oil and 0.46 MMSCM of Natural Gas.

The gas producing oil well blow out on May 27 and on June 9 it exploded into a massive inferno. Union petroleum and natural gas minister Dharmendra Pradhan along with chief minister, Sarbananda Sonowal is expected to visit the site on Sunday.

Pradhan said Prime minister Narendra Modi is himself monitoring the situation. ” I along with Chief minister will go for field visit on Sunday.”
